The "Eat More Fish" campaign in Ireland is a perfect example of local action. This nationwide effort encourages people to eat local, seasonal, sustainable, and affordable fish while supporting the RNLI's (Royal National Lifeboat Institution) annual Fish Supper fundraiser. By connecting a fun, social event with a worthy cause, the campaign builds community and promotes healthy, sustainable eating habits simultaneously.

Premium purveyors favor line-caught fish over massive net trawls. Netting crushes fish together, causing bruising and stress. Methods like the Japanese Ikejime technique instantly dispatch the fish, preventing the release of lactic acid and cortisol. This preserves a clean flavor and firm texture.
